About the role

  • Lead strategic planning and execution across technology deployment, endpoint engineering, IT asset management (HAM & SAM), ITSM processes, and tooling—including full ownership of Jira Service Management workflows, configuration, and lifecycle optimization.
  • Oversee the design, development, and optimization of desktop engineering solutions, including OS imaging, configuration management, endpoint security posture, automation capabilities, and enterprise deployment standards.
  • Own the enterprise ITAM program, ensuring full lifecycle governance for hardware and software assets, accuracy of asset records, compliance with licensing agreements, and alignment with audit, security, and procurement requirements.
  • Partner with the ITAM vendor to ensure high-quality delivery, compliance adherence, data accuracy, and continuous process improvement across asset lifecycle management workflows.
  • Serve as the senior escalation point for endpoint deployment challenges, tooling issues, and asset management discrepancies, coordinating cross-functional resolution efforts and driving systemic remediation.
  • Establish and refine ITSM processes—including incident, request, change, problem, knowledge, and configuration management—ensuring efficiency, cross-team adoption, and alignment with best practices.
  • Develop, document, and maintain SOPs, engineering standards, deployment playbooks, and operational workflows to ensure consistency, predictability, and scalability across all technical deployment and support functions.
  • Drive enterprise rollout of new endpoint technologies, software packages, and productivity tools, including planning, communication, change management, testing frameworks, and success measurement.
  • Collaborate with IT, Security, Engineering, Finance, and Legal teams to ensure end-to-end alignment across deployment programs, asset lifecycle governance, configuration standards, and compliance requirements.
  • Oversee vendor performance related to endpoint engineering, ITAM services, deployment support, and tooling platforms, including SLA governance, contract considerations, and operational reviews.
  • Lead major technical initiatives such as OS upgrades, security hardening programs, tooling migrations, directory modernization, and automation-driven efficiency improvements.
  • Monitor deployment metrics, asset data health, software utilization trends, configuration drift, and platform performance to identify improvement opportunities and implement durable solutions.
  • Guide the strategic evolution of ITSM tooling, including workflow automation, integration expansion, reporting maturity, and self-service capability development.
  • Build, mentor, and lead a high-performing team responsible for engineering, deployment, process governance, and tooling administration, fostering a culture of craftsmanship, innovation, and operational excellence.
  • Manage budget planning, resource forecasting, tooling investments, and vendor costs to ensure responsible financial oversight and prioritization of impactful initiatives.

Requirements

  • 10+ years of experience in desktop engineering, endpoint management, IT asset management, ITSM process development, or enterprise technology deployment.
  • 5+ years leading multi-disciplinary technical teams, including engineering, asset management, or ITSM platform ownership.
  • Strong expertise in ITAM principles (both HAM and SAM), asset lifecycle governance, software licensing, audit readiness, procurement alignment, and inventory accuracy.
  • Deep experience administering, optimizing, and governing ITSM platforms—preferably Jira Service Management—including workflow design, automation, integrations, data models, and service catalog development.
  • Hands-on experience with endpoint engineering technologies (Intune, Jamf/Mosyle, SCCM, MDM/UEM platforms), OS lifecycle management, and automated deployment processes.
  • Proven ability to lead major enterprise technology implementations, cross-functional deployment programs, and tooling standardization efforts.
  • Strong understanding of security best practices, compliance frameworks, device hardening, application governance, and change control.
  • Vendor management experience, including oversight of ITAM service providers, tooling vendors, deployment partners, and engineering service contracts.
  • Excellent communication and stakeholder engagement skills, with the ability to influence executives, technical teams, and cross-functional partners.
  • Analytical and problem-solving skills with demonstrated ability to interpret asset data, system telemetry, and operational metrics to drive continuous improvement.
  • Exceptional organizational skills and ability to manage competing priorities, with a track record of delivering high-impact programs in fast-paced environments.
  • Demonstrated leadership qualities including coaching, development, cross-team collaboration, and the ability to build strong, resilient technical organizations.
